The Homeowner Association (HOA) Coordinator provides essential administrative and operational support to the Department regarding HOA dispute resolution processes.
This role is responsible for maintaining the integrity of legal case files, managing complex calendars with critical deadlines, and drafting formal legal documents such as Notices of Petition.
The Coordinator acts as a key point of contact for internal and external parties, ensuring timely communication and the seamless execution of mediation and hearing schedules.
Ideal candidates possess a background in legal administration, strong attention to detail, and the ability to navigate state government legal requirements in a fast-paced environment.
This position has no regularly assigned supervisory responsibilities.
